    Did you know there are "ghost signals" stuck in the ionosphere from years and years ago, bouncing around until they finally lose all their power? Pilots and radio operators as recent the first Iraq war claimed to sometimes hear radios signals from WWII and Vietnam. We used such high power transmitters that apparently you can sometimes pick up and old signal that has just been stuck in the atmosphere since then.

    We used to have over-the-horizon communications that utilized atmospheric propagation, they bounced radio waves off the atmosphere over mountains for communications prior to having the networks and communications we have now. There were notable US over the horizon transmitters in Italy but they are abandoned now.
